Caspar René Gregory was an American-born scholar who spent his career in Germany and made enduring contributions to the cataloguing and description of New Testament manuscripts. The Gregory numbering system, later joined with von Dobschütz’s work, became the Gregory-Aland system still used today.
His biography demonstrates that infrastructure is never merely clerical: the way witnesses are identified, dated, and grouped shapes all later textual arguments.
Bibliological positions
Comprehensive manuscript registration and direct examination are prerequisites for critical reconstruction of the New Testament text.
Qualifications and disputes
Cataloguing achievement should be distinguished from particular editorial conclusions; modern catalogue entries have corrected and expanded his data.
Individual dates and identifications require current INTF verification.
